Linux Kernel Remount namespace.c do_remount эскалация привилегий

CVSS Meta Temp ScoreТекущая цена эксплойта (≈)Балл интереса CTI
3.6$0-$5k0.00

СводкаИнформация

Обнаружена уязвимость, классифицированная как проблематичный, в Linux Kernel. Поражена неизвестная функция файла namespace.c компонента Remount Handler. Осуществление манипуляции приводит к эскалация привилегий. Данная уязвимость известна под идентификатором CVE-2014-5207. Также существует доступный эксплойт. Рекомендуется установить патч для исправления данной уязвимости.

ПодробностиИнформация

Обнаружена уязвимость, классифицированная как проблематичный, в Linux Kernel. Поражена неизвестная функция файла namespace.c компонента Remount Handler. Осуществление манипуляции приводит к эскалация привилегий. Определение CWE для уязвимости следующее CWE-264. Информация о слабости была опубликована 13.08.2014 автором Kenton Varda под номером mnt: Correct permission checks in do_remount как GIT Commit (GIT Repository). Консультация размещена для скачивания на git.kernel.org.

Данная уязвимость известна под идентификатором CVE-2014-5207. Дата назначения CVE — 13.08.2014. Техническая информация предоставлена. Уровень популярности этой уязвимости ниже среднего значения. Также существует доступный эксплойт. Эксплойт доступен широкой публике и может быть использован. На данный момент актуальная стоимость эксплойта может быть около USD $0-$5k. Этой уязвимости присвоен номер T1068 проектом MITRE ATT&CK. Эта часть кода является причиной уязвимости:

if ((flag & CL_UNPRIVILEGED) && (mnt->mnt.mnt_flags & MNT_READONLY))
   		mnt->mnt.mnt_flags |= MNT_LOCK_READONLY;
В рекомендациях указано следующее:
While invesgiating the issue where in "mount --bind -oremount,ro ..." would result in later "mount --bind -oremount,rw" succeeding even if the mount started off locked I realized that there are several additional mount flags that should be locked and are not.

Присвоено значение Доказательство концепции. Эксплойт опубликован для скачивания на securityfocus.com. Мы ожидаем, что 0-день стоил приблизительно $5k-$25k. Сканер Nessus предлагает плагин с идентификатором 78360. Он относится к семейству Amazon Linux Local Security Checks. Коммерческий сканер уязвимостей Qualys способен проверить эту проблему с помощью плагина 157067 (Oracle Enterprise Linux Security Update for Unbreakable Enterprise kernel (ELSA-2015-3012)).

Исправление уже готово и доступно для скачивания на git.kernel.org. Рекомендуется установить патч для исправления данной уязвимости.

Эта уязвимость также документирована в других базах данных уязвимостей: SecurityFocus (BID 69216), X-Force (95266), Vulnerability Center (SBV-45836) и Tenable (78360).

ПродуктИнформация

Тип

Поставщик

Имя

Лицензия

Веб-сайт

CPE 2.3Информация

CPE 2.2Информация

CVSSv4Информация

VulDB Вектор: 🔍
VulDB Надёжность: 🔍

CVSSv3Информация

VulDB Meta Base Score: 4.0
VulDB Meta Temp Score: 3.6

VulDB Базовый балл: 4.0
VulDB Временная оценка: 3.6
VulDB Вектор: 🔍
VulDB Надёжность: 🔍

CVSSv2Информация

AVACAuCIA
💳💳💳💳💳💳
💳💳💳💳💳💳
💳💳💳💳💳💳
ВекторСложностьАутентификацияКонфиденциальностьЦелостностьДоступность
РазблокироватьРазблокироватьРазблокироватьРазблокироватьРазблокироватьРазблокировать
РазблокироватьРазблокироватьРазблокироватьРазблокироватьРазблокироватьРазблокировать
РазблокироватьРазблокироватьРазблокироватьРазблокироватьРазблокироватьРазблокировать

VulDB Базовый балл: 🔍
VulDB Временная оценка: 🔍
VulDB Надёжность: 🔍

NVD Базовый балл: 🔍

ЭксплуатацияИнформация

Класс: эскалация привилегий
CWE: CWE-264
CAPEC: 🔍
ATT&CK: 🔍

Физический: Частично
Локальный: Да
Удалённый: Нет

Доступность: 🔍
Доступ: публичный
Статус: Доказательство концепции
Автор: Andy Lutomirski
Язык программирования: 🔍
Скачать: 🔍

EPSS Score: 🔍
EPSS Percentile: 🔍

Прогноз цен: 🔍
Оценка текущей цены: 🔍

0-DayРазблокироватьРазблокироватьРазблокироватьРазблокировать
СегодняРазблокироватьРазблокироватьРазблокироватьРазблокировать

Nessus ID: 78360
Nessus Имя: Amazon Linux AMI : kernel (ALAS-2014-417)
Nessus Файл: 🔍
Nessus Риск: 🔍
Nessus Семейство: 🔍

OpenVAS ID: 14611
OpenVAS Имя: Amazon Linux Local Check: ALAS-2014-417
OpenVAS Файл: 🔍
OpenVAS Семейство: 🔍

Qualys ID: 🔍
Qualys Имя: 🔍

Exploit-DB: 🔍

Разведка угрозИнформация

Интерес: 🔍
Активные акторы: 🔍
Активные группы APT: 🔍

КонтрмерыИнформация

Рекомендация: Патч
Статус: 🔍

0-дневное время: 🔍
Задержка эксплуатации: 🔍

Патч: 9566d6742852c527bf5af38af5cbb878dad75705
McAfee IPS: 🔍
McAfee IPS Версия: 🔍

ХронологияИнформация

13.08.2014 🔍
13.08.2014 +0 дни 🔍
13.08.2014 +0 дни 🔍
13.08.2014 +0 дни 🔍
14.08.2014 +1 дни 🔍
14.08.2014 +0 дни 🔍
18.08.2014 +4 дни 🔍
09.10.2014 +52 дни 🔍
09.10.2014 +0 дни 🔍
25.11.2024 +3700 дни 🔍

ИсточникиИнформация

Поставщик: kernel.org

Консультация: mnt: Correct permission checks in do_remount
Исследователь: Kenton Varda
Статус: Подтверждённый
Подтверждение: 🔍

CVE: CVE-2014-5207 (🔍)
GCVE (CVE): GCVE-0-2014-5207
GCVE (VulDB): GCVE-100-67366

OVAL: 🔍

X-Force: 95266 - Linux Kernel do_remount security bypass, Low Risk
SecurityFocus: 69216 - Linux Kernel CVE-2014-5207 Local Security Bypass Vulnerability
OSVDB: 110055
Vulnerability Center: 45836 - Linux Kernel Local Security Bypass Vulnerability via Remounting a Read Only Mount - CVE-2014-5207, Low

scip Labs: https://www.scip.ch/en/?labs.20161013
Разное: 🔍
Смотрите также: 🔍

ВходИнформация

Создано: 14.08.2014 12:19
Обновлено: 25.11.2024 15:30
Изменения: 14.08.2014 12:19 (81), 04.06.2017 10:48 (14), 10.02.2022 18:57 (4), 10.02.2022 19:05 (1), 25.11.2024 15:30 (18)
Завершенный: 🔍
Cache ID: 216:624:103

Обсуждение

Do you know our Splunk app?

Download it now for free!